06/09/2023
Magento is a popular ecommerce platform that offers a wide range of features and flexibility to create an online store that meets the unique requirements of businesses. With its powerful customization capabilities, Magento allows you to customize various aspects of your online store, including the header and footer design.
The Importance of Header and Footer Design
The header and footer of your website play a crucial role in providing a seamless user experience and enhancing the overall aesthetics of your online store. The header typically contains the logo, navigation menu, search bar, and other important elements, while the footer includes links to important pages, contact information, and additional navigational elements.
Customizing the header and footer design allows you to create a unique brand identity, improve navigation, and highlight important information. However, it can also pose several challenges if not done properly.
Challenges in Customizing the Header and Footer Design
When customizing the header and footer design of a Magento theme, you may encounter the following challenges:
1. Limited Design Options
Out of the box, Magento provides a limited number of header and footer design options. This can restrict your creativity and make it difficult to achieve the desired design for your online store. You might want to incorporate unique design elements or follow a specific brand guideline, but the default options may not offer the flexibility you need.
2. Responsive Design
In today's mobile-first world, it is essential to have a responsive design that adapts to different screen sizes. Customizing the header and footer design while maintaining responsiveness can be challenging. You need to ensure that the design looks and functions well on desktops, laptops, tablets, and mobile devices without compromising the user experience.
3. Compatibility with Extensions and Custom Modules
If you have installed extensions or custom modules on your Magento store, customizing the header and footer design can lead to compatibility issues. The header and footer may not align correctly, or certain functionalities may break. It is crucial to ensure that any customizations you make do not conflict with existing extensions or modules.
4. Upgradability
Magento regularly releases updates and security patches to improve the platform's performance and address any vulnerabilities. However, if you have extensively customized the header and footer design, upgrading Magento to the latest version can be challenging. Your customizations may not be compatible with the new version, and you may lose the changes you have made.
Solutions to Overcome the Challenges
While customizing the header and footer design of a Magento theme can be challenging, there are several solutions available to overcome these challenges:
1. Custom Theme Development
To overcome the limited design options provided by Magento, you can opt for custom theme development. By developing a custom theme, you have complete control over the design elements of your online store, including the header and footer. You can work with a Magento development agency to create a unique and visually appealing design that aligns with your brand identity and business goals.
2. Responsive Design Frameworks
When customizing the header and footer design, it is essential to ensure responsiveness. You can use responsive design frameworks such as Bootstrap or Foundation to create a design that adapts to different screen sizes. These frameworks provide a grid system and pre-built components that make it easier to achieve responsiveness without starting from scratch.
3. Compatibility Testing
Before implementing any customizations to the header and footer design, it is crucial to test for compatibility with existing extensions and custom modules. This can be done by setting up a staging environment where you can test the changes without affecting your live store. By thoroughly testing the customizations, you can identify and resolve any compatibility issues before deploying them to your production environment.
4. Custom Module Development
If you have specific functionalities or design requirements for your header and footer, you can consider developing custom modules. Custom modules allow you to extend the functionality of Magento and add new features to your online store. By working with experienced Magento developers, you can create custom modules that seamlessly integrate with the header and footer design without causing any conflicts.
5. Follow Best Practices
When customizing the header and footer design, it is important to follow best practices recommended by Magento. This includes using proper file structure, avoiding core code modifications, and leveraging Magento's layout XML files to make customizations. By following these best practices, you can ensure that your customizations are future-proof and easily upgradable.
Conclusion
Customizing the header and footer design of a Magento theme can be challenging, but with the right approach and solutions, you can overcome these challenges and create a unique and visually appealing online store. Whether it's through custom theme development, responsive design frameworks, compatibility testing, custom module development, or following best practices, there are various options available to customize your header and footer design while ensuring compatibility and upgradability.
Read
More Stories
Contact us
Spanning 8 cities worldwide and with partners in 100 more, we’re your local yet global agency.
Fancy a coffee, virtual or physical? It’s on us – let’s connect!